Abstract

A carrier composed of particulate polymer of at least one monomer represented by the general formula: ##STR1## wherein R.sup.1 and R.sup.2, which may be the same or different, are hydrogen atoms or alkyl groups having 1 to 4 carbon atoms; R.sup.3 is a straight-chain or branched alkylene group having 2 or 3 carbon atoms, which group may be substituted by a hydroxyl group; X's, which may be the same or different, are halogen atoms; m is zero or an integer of 1 to 10; and n is an integer of 1 to 5, or a particulate polymer of said monomer and at least one other copolymerizable monomer. Said carrier is suitable for supporting a biological substance such as an immunoreactive substance, an enzyme, a cell, a cell-discriminating substance, and the like, particularly an immunoreactive substance.
